N Newsbot Well-Known Member Mar 21, 2016 #1 RAC predict a total of 16.8million car journeys will be made over the long weekend Visit The Coventry Telegraph for More...
RAC predict a total of 16.8million car journeys will be made over the long weekend Visit The Coventry Telegraph for More...